Veteran demands accountability for disastrous withdrawal from Afghanistan
In a recent government meeting, a heated exchange highlighted concerns over the U.S. withdrawal from Afghanistan, which resulted in the loss of 13 service members. A participant, referencing the vice president, expressed frustration over the lack of accountability for the withdrawal, labeling it as one of the most embarrassing moments in American history.

The individual emphasized their personal connection to the events, mentioning fellow marines and Lieutenant Colonel Scheller, underscoring the emotional weight of the discussion. They questioned what measures would be taken to ensure accountability for the decisions made during the withdrawal process.

The conversation also touched on international implications, with the participant suggesting that the chaotic withdrawal may have emboldened adversaries like Russia, implying that such actions contributed to the decision to invade Ukraine. This assertion reflects a broader concern regarding the impact of U.S. foreign policy decisions on global stability.

The meeting underscored the ongoing debate about military accountability and the ramifications of U.S. actions on the world stage, resonating with many who are still grappling with the consequences of the withdrawal.
